Course Details


β€’ Human Rights Theory
β€’ Human Rights Instruments and Mechanisms
β€’ Monitoring and Evaluation Frameworks in Human Rights
β€’ Data Collection and Analysis in Human Rights Evaluation
β€’ Impact Assessment in Human Rights
β€’ Human Rights Advocacy and Evaluation
β€’ Human Rights Accountability and Evaluation
β€’ Case Studies in Human Rights Evaluation
β€’ Research Methods in Human Rights Evaluation
β€’ Ethical Considerations in Human Rights Evaluation
